Splet25. dec. 2005 · annually 1 x 126.50 (same as payment by cheque/credit card) The cost will always add up to £126.50 but as it says on the website: "One payment of £32.89 and three payments of £32.87 will be collected from your bank or … Splet08. mar. 2024 · Non-payment of your TV licence fee, when you should have one, could lead to a fine of up to £1,000. You can’t go to prison for not paying your TV licence fee, but you could face a sentence for not paying the fine imposed on you as punishment. If you’re convicted you’ll get a criminal record.

You can choose to pay your UK TV licence once a year with a one-off, up-front payment of £159. You can pay either through direct debit or using a bank card. You’ll be charged for a new licence automatically every year with direct debit.
